Let's consider the social problems, for example, the rich, poor devide that lead to riots

Additional Information

In the wake of the riots which have been heavily reported throughout the UK Mr Cameron's government are making a number of promises about zero tolerance policing and cutting the benefits of those convicted of rioting. However, very little is being reported about how the Government intend to tackle the social problems that lead to the riots in the first place.

Let's stop talking about how we intend to punish people should they riot again, let's look at how we can prevent another riot from taking place at all by tackling the social problems that lead those to care so little for their community for example the ever increasing devide between the rich and poor in our country.
